10 Ways To Unplug For Better Tech/Life Balance
1.Set specific times to disconnect: Schedule time each day to unplug from your devices, like during meals, before bed, or during social gatherings.
2.Turn off notifications: Disable notifications for non-essential apps to reduce distractions and allow for focused work time.
3.Use the airplane mode: Utilize airplane mode to silence notifications and disconnect from the internet during important tasks.
4.Designate tech-free zones: Establish specific areas of your home or workspace where technology is not allowed, such as your bedroom or during meetings.
5.Practice mindfulness: Take breaks throughout the day to focus on breathing, stretch, or meditate to reduce stress and increase focus.
6.Engage in non-tech activities: Engage in activities that do not require the use of technology, such as exercise, reading, or spending time with loved ones.
7.Get outside: Spend time in nature by going for a walk, hiking, or gardening to reduce screen time and improve mental health.
8.Limit social media use: Limit the amount of time spent on social media by setting a time limit or using apps that track usage.
9.Use tech for self-care: Use technology for self-care activities such as listening to calming music or guided meditation.
10.Create tech boundaries: Establish boundaries around technology use, such as no devices at the dinner table or before a certain time in the morning, to promote balance and reduce screen time.
